Why Use Steam in a Pedicure?

Steam plays a crucial role in preparing your feet for the rest of the pedicure treatment. The warm, moist heat softens the skin, making it easier to remove calluses and dead skin cells. This softening effect is key for a smoother, more effective treatment, resulting in healthier, more beautiful feet.

How Does Steam Benefit My Feet?

The benefits of steam in a pedicure are numerous and impactful:

  • Softening of Calluses and Dead Skin: This is arguably the most significant benefit. Steam penetrates the hardened layers of skin on your heels and soles, breaking down the bonds between dead cells. This makes them significantly easier to remove during exfoliation, preventing painful scraping and ensuring a more thorough treatment.

  • Improved Exfoliation: By softening the skin, steam allows for more effective exfoliation. This means you can achieve smoother, softer skin with less effort, reducing the risk of irritation or injury.

  • Increased Circulation: The warmth from the steam improves blood circulation in your feet. This can help to reduce swelling, alleviate tired muscles, and improve overall foot health. Improved circulation also aids in the absorption of moisturizing lotions and creams applied after the pedicure.

  • Relaxation and Stress Relief: The warmth and soothing nature of steam contribute significantly to the overall relaxing experience of a pedicure. This can help to reduce stress and tension, promoting a sense of calm and well-being. In essence, it helps transform the pedicure into a mini-spa experience.

  • Opens Pores for Better Product Absorption: The gentle heat opens pores, allowing moisturizing creams and lotions to penetrate deeper into the skin. This results in more effective hydration and nourishment, keeping your feet soft and healthy for longer.

  • Reduces Ingrown Toenail Risk: While steam doesn't directly prevent ingrown toenails, the softening effect on the skin surrounding the nails can make it easier to push back cuticles and maintain proper nail hygiene, potentially reducing the likelihood of ingrown toenails.

What are the Different Methods of Steaming Feet?

While professional pedicures often utilize specialized foot spas, you can also enjoy the benefits of steam at home. Here are a few methods:

  • Foot Spa: A foot spa with a built-in steaming function is the most convenient option. These devices provide a controlled and consistent steam treatment.

  • Basin of Hot Water: A simple basin of hot water can also be used. Add Epsom salts or essential oils for extra benefits. Be cautious not to burn yourself. Ensure the water is a comfortable temperature before placing your feet in.

  • Warm Towel Compress: A warm, damp towel wrapped around your feet can provide a gentler form of steam treatment.

Remember to always test the water temperature to avoid burns.

Is Steaming Feet Right for Everyone?

While generally safe, steaming feet might not be suitable for everyone. Individuals with certain foot conditions, such as open wounds, severe diabetes, or poor circulation, should consult a doctor or podiatrist before incorporating steam treatments into their foot care routine.

How Often Should I Steam My Feet?

While you can enjoy the benefits of steam during every pedicure, it’s generally recommended to steam your feet no more than once or twice a week. Over-steaming can dry out the skin.
